FUSABOND™ E158 | アジア太平洋地域 |
FUSABOND™ E158 is a anhydride modified polyethylene.
Uses
- Adhesives; Pipe Coating; Tie-Layer
Composition
- Medium% By Weight Maleic Anhydride
- Graft levels are defined as:
- Low < 0.2%; Medium 0.2-0.5%; High 0.5-1.0%; Ultra high > 1.0%

Horda E8201 | 欧州 |
E8201 is a crosslinkable, strippable semiconductive compound, designed for EPDM rubber insulated cables and use in both dry and steam curing processes.
E8201 meets the requirements as below, when optimal processing extrusion and end testing procedure are used:
- AEIC CS8 (latest edition)
- BS 6622
- IEC 60502
- NF C 33-223
- NEMA WC 7-1996/ICEA S-95-658

ICORENE® N7130 | 欧州 |
ICORENE® N7130 is a polyethylene based coating powder designed for encapsulating wire goods. Compared with standard powders, this grade will have improved flow behaviour, process faster and enable users to make savings through thinner coatings achieved at lower oven temperatures.
This grade is used for fluidized bed coating applications by manual dip coating.
